Climb aboard a traditional wooden boat to watch cormorant fishing masters demonstrate their ancient craft on the Nagara River. Explore Gifu Castle atop Mount Kinka, then visit nearby Gujo-Hachiman town for its famous traditional dance festivals and water canal system.

Best time to go to Gifu

The best time to visit Gifu is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with moderate r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January36.5°F (2.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February38.5°F (3.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
March45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
April54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
May63.3°F (17.4°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June70.2°F (21.2°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
July77.2°F (25.1°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August79.5°F (26.4°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September72.5°F (22.5°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October61.9°F (16.6°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
December41.4°F (5.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Gifu

When traveling to Gifu, Japan, the major airports to consider are Nagoya Chubu Centrair International Airport (NGO) and Nagoya Komaki Airport (NKM). NGO is approximately 64.4km from Gifu, with nearby accommodations such as the 4-star Kamenoi Hotel Chitamihama and Wakamatsu Chita Hot Spring Resort , both offering shuttle transfers. Centrair Hotel, a 3.5-star option, is just 161m from the airport. NKM is about 24.1km from Gifu, featuring hotels like the 4.5-star Nagoya Tokyu Hotel and Nagoya Marriott Associa Hotel, both offering airport shuttle services. The Strings Hotel Nagoya, also a 4-star option, is conveniently located nearby.

What should I see while I'm in Gifu?
Cultural venues include Gifu City Museum of History, Nagaragawa Ukai Museum, and Gifu City Science Museum. Landmarks like Gifu Castle, Mt. Kinka Ropeway, and Gold Statue of Nobunaga Oda might be worth a visit. The picturesque setting of Nagaragawa Onsen and Gifu Park exemplify the area's natural beauty. What's the weather like in Gifu?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 75°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. The rainiest months in Gifu are July, September, June, and May, with each month seeing an average of 11 inches of rainfall.
